FUTURE CHEFS 2024
The 2024 Future Chefs Challenge will be held onTuesday, March 12th 2024. This event is open to all 4th and 5th graders. This is one of our favorite events of the school year, and we can't wait to see the creativity come in from across the district in submissions. The theme this year is "There's No Place Like Home", and we are looking for tasty creative family favorite recipes! We are expecting some delicious and unique submissions with this theme.

SPARK SCHOOL YEAR PROGRAM
Spark is our before and after school program at all 25 Millard Elementary schools.
We provide a safe and fun environment for all students to participate in academic, leisure and recreational activities outside of the traditional school day. There are several benefits to your child joining a before and after school program.
Studies have shown that students in before and after school programs are more
likely to have increased academic performance, improved attendance and are
excited to learn and achieve.
Students participate in a variety of extended learning activities to help them discover their interests as well as hands on enrichment activities that encourages kids to explore, unstructured time, outside play, a homework hangout and more!
